Unlocking Peppermint Tea's Health Advantages

Peppermint Tea

Peppermint tea is more than just a refreshing beverage; it’s a potent natural remedy with a multitude of health advantages. The key lies in its active compounds, such as menthol and various antioxidants, which work synergistically to provide a range of benefits. Menthol, known for its cooling and soothing properties, can aid in easing digestive issues like indigestion, bloating, and cramping. It also has a mild anti-inflammatory effect, potentially helping to alleviate pain associated with conditions like arthritis and headaches.

Moreover, peppermint tea is believed to boost mental clarity and focus due to its stimulating yet calming nature. The antioxidants present can help protect cells from damage caused by free radicals, contributing to overall well-being. Its antimicrobial properties also make it a popular choice for supporting immune function during cold and flu seasons. Enjoying a cup of peppermint tea, either hot or cold, is an easy and delicious way to harness these benefits and promote your body’s natural healing processes.

The Science Behind Peppermint's Powerful Properties

Peppermint Tea

The science behind peppermint’s powerful properties reveals a fascinating interplay of compounds that contribute to its diverse health benefits. Rich in menthol, a natural analgesic and anti-inflammatory agent, peppermint has been shown to soothe digestive issues, alleviate headaches, and provide respiratory relief. Additionally, it contains antioxidants like vitamin C and iron, which help protect the body from oxidative stress caused by free radicals.

Peppermint tea, a popular preparation method, allows for easy consumption of these beneficial compounds. The warm, soothing drink not only offers a refreshing experience but also acts as an aid for various ailments. Studies suggest that peppermint tea benefits extend to improving mental clarity and enhancing cognitive function, making it a valuable addition to daily routines promoting overall well-being.
